Abstract
Introduction: A leader is capable of successfully facing diffi-cult situations and assuming challenges in the face of the un-known, such as the pandemic that caused the appearance of COVID-19. Objective: to determine the relationship between executive leadership and emotional competencies in times of COVID-19. Methodology: the quantitative approach with correlational design was used, with a sample of 94 directors of educational institutions in Metropolitan Lima. Results: the extracted data were processed using the SPSS 26 software and a correlation of 0. 778 was obtained between the two study variables. Conclusion: there is a considerable positive relationship between executive leadership and emotional competencies in COViD-19 times.
